Position Description:
The successful applicant will be an in-plant representative for the wind noise attribute, acting as a voice of the customer in the manufacturing environment.
The role is to detect where attribute performance could vary away from target (via objective measurement, subjective drive, static assessment/measurement, over checking build conformance to assembly process, etc.), perform initial root cause investigation and drive issues through to resolution with the relevant responsible areas.
This role will liaise closely with core aeroacoustics team to understand future products entering plant launch and their critical attribute characteristics as well as ongoing quality actions on current products.
